    Tommy Doyle and Paul Greville confident going into Sunday’s decider

    Tommy Doyle is hoping to fulfill every boyhood dream by climbing the steps of the Hoganstand next Sunday in Croke Park. The game throws in at 1:45pm and will not be available on our televisions as it’s clashing with both the Munster and Leinster hurling finals. Paul Greville will be hoping to lay on the experience he has of playing in Croker previously with his fellow teammates.

    It’s going to be a hugely exciting game let’s hope we can give the lads the support they deserve.

        Michael Ryan speaks to us before Sunday’s Joe McDonagh Final

        Michael Ryan speaks to us ahead of this Sunday’s Joe McDonagh Cup final vs Carlow. Throw in is at 1:45pm and will unfortunately not be televised however follow our Twitter and Facebook live from 1:45pm as we try as best we can bring the action to you all.

        Westmeath need massive support on Sunday to overcome a formidable Carlow side and Michael Ryan is urging all Westmeath supporters to come out and support them in Croke Park and “make a good day out of it”.

                Michael Ryan after the TEG Cusack Park thriller in Round 4 of Joe McDonagh Cup

                Westmeath are travelling to Croke Park on July 1st for the final of the Joe McDonagh Cup after a rip roaring contest between Westmeath and Antrim in round 4 of the Joe McDonagh Cup 2018. We spoke to a breathless Michael Ryan afterwards.

                  Liam Varley, Paul & Robbie Greville after defeating Antrim

                  When chips were down these men came out fighting and showed some unreal spirit to defeat Antrim by 2-19 to 1-20. Well done to all players & management.
